Amphetamines are classified as a Schedule II (C-II) controlled substance due to their medical uses and high potential for abuse. This means they can only be prescribed by healthcare providers, and refills are not permitted. The Schedule II classification reflects the significant risks associated with these drugs despite their therapeutic benefits. ;
